on 14/01/02 08:44, Nicolas Ojeda Bar at email@hidden wrote:

> Now, this is the exact same feature that Project Builder and CodeWarrior
> have and I would love to hear from any one who has any kind of info or
> advice as to how to implement this, especially PB engineers ;)!

In the Pre-Pro era CodeWarrior would parse the text and construct the
function popup when the user clicked the popup button. So there wasn't any
background thread of any kind doing this stuff. I suspect (but am not
certain) that it's still done that way. At the time, the requirement was
that the parsing and menu construction be fast, not that the parser be 100%
accurate.
